[RÓŻEWICZ Tadeusz]. Short handwritten letter from Tadeusz Różewicz to Ewa Kierska, dated. 28 VI 1984 (?).
Single-sided manuscript on ark. 22.5x10.5 cm. The poet notifies that he has not found the addressee and will make a renewed attempt to meet the next day. He adds that the Porębscy are expecting a visit from Adam Hoffmann (not mentioned here by name), husband of painter Ewa Kierska. Under the letter the signature "T. R.". The letter to Kierska probably belongs to those "pieces of paper that the poet used to slip into the door of his apartment on Biskupia Street in Krakow when he didn't find her at home" (Muz. Pan Tadeusz). Enclosed is an envelope addressed by Różewicz to the same recipient from 2005. Correspondence between the artists: the writer and the painter, is kept at the Pan Tadeusz Museum in the Ossolineum in Wrocław. Good condition.
T. Różewicz (1921-2014) - poet, playwright, prose writer and screenwriter, "one of the most versatile and creative continuators of the literary avant-garde in the country and the world. Repeatedly mentioned as a candidate for the Nobel Prize" (culture.pl).
E. Kierska (1923-2013) - "painter, author of the 'Children's Games' series, drawings to Bruno Schulz's prose, but above all numerous still lifes. Wife of the illustrator and painter Adam Hoffmann" (Wikipedia).
